Early Assamese

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

Inherited from Sanskrit পেচক (pecaka).

Noun

[edit]

পেঞ্চা (peñca)

  1. owl
    • 14th century, Madhav Kandali, Saptakanda Ramayana Sundara Kanda
      বিকৃত বিভাস কতো পেঞ্চাৰ স্ৱভাৱ । ভেঙ্গুৰ চৰন কাৰো দেখিতে কুভাৱ ॥
      bikṛto bibhaso kotö peñcaro swobhawo , bheṅguro corono karö dekhite kubhawo .
      Many had distorted looks with the habit of owls, some had crooked legs that didn't look good.
